In my F1 scorecard, I feel Ferrari have earned half a cookie and a red card.



c1k7ic.png


The half a cookie is for the sneaky Leclerc pit stop during the safety car period that shaved seconds off the time taken to get into and out of the pits.

The red card is for the uselessness of the card that basically meant that getting round the Ferrari was easier than some of the Monza corners. It's not good enough.

Of course, yet another mediocre Ferrari performance is not what people will remember. Nor will it be Daniel Ricciardo's glorious victory. No, it'll be Hamilton and Verstappen's idiot crash that will be remembered.

All hail the halo!

I don't have a car in this year's title fight - mine are half the track away due to their lawnmower-like lack of power. The first time I saw the crash at normal speed, I thought it was a racing incident. After several re-viewings, that's still my opinion. You've got two very determined drivers who need to beat the other one to win the World Title, for there not to be a crash in that situation would require both of them to be very different people.

On the other hand: Max, this sort of radio message is begging to be punished, and I really can't blame the F1 for cracking down.

This does mean that Sochi might be an interesting race, possibly the first time that's been said after the first time a Grand Prix was run there.
